Hi Tim

On 26/12/2023 22:58, Tim Düsterhus wrote:
> Hi
> 
> On 12/26/23 22:45, Niels Dossche wrote:
>> In my opinion, having them become proper classes instead of aliases has my 
>> preference: either we fix everything in one go now while we have the 
>> opportunity, or never.
> 
> As I've already told you in private, I'm in favor of using this opportunity.
> 
>> Let me know what you think, especially regarding the type issues.
>>
> 
> Will the classes be made `final` if they are no longer aliases? That should 
> (hopefully) make similar changes somewhat easier in the future.

I've been thinking about that as well, but I'm not sure.
We still have the registerNodeClass() feature, and I've seen people ask to 
bring this even further to allow custom Element classes (e.g. 
MyHTMLScriptElement etc).
I'd like to hear from more people on this matter.

> 
> Best regards
> Tim Düsterhus

Kind regards
Niels

-- 
PHP Internals - PHP Runtime Development Mailing List
To unsubscribe, visit: https://www.php.net/unsub.php

Reply via email to